首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Freemarker中值分组方面需要帮助

在Freemarker中,值分组是指根据某个属性或条件将数据集合进行分组。这在模板引擎中非常常见,可以用于生成动态的列表、表格或其他数据展示形式。以下是关于Freemarker值分组的完善答案:

概念: 值分组是指根据数据集合中的某个属性或条件,将数据分成多个组的过程。每个组包含具有相同属性或满足相同条件的数据。

分类: 值分组可以根据不同的属性或条件进行分类。常见的分类方式包括按照数字、字符串、日期等属性进行分组。

优势:

  1. 数据展示灵活:通过值分组,可以将数据按照不同的属性或条件进行分组展示,使数据更加有条理和易于理解。
  2. 数据统计方便:值分组可以方便地对数据进行统计分析,比如计算每个组的总数、平均值、最大值等。
  3. 动态生成内容:通过值分组,可以根据不同的组动态生成内容,实现个性化的数据展示效果。

应用场景: 值分组在各种数据展示场景中都有广泛应用,例如:

  1. 电子商务网站的商品分类展示:可以根据商品的类别、品牌、价格等属性进行值分组,方便用户浏览和筛选商品。
  2. 学生成绩统计报表:可以根据学生的班级、科目、成绩等属性进行值分组,方便教师进行成绩分析和评估。
  3. 新闻网站的热门话题展示:可以根据新闻的标签、发布时间等属性进行值分组,方便用户查看和关注感兴趣的话题。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了多个与云计算相关的产品,以下是其中几个与值分组相关的产品:

  1. 腾讯云对象存储(COS):腾讯云COS是一种高可靠、低成本的云端存储服务,可以存储和管理大规模的非结构化数据。您可以使用COS存储数据集合,并通过自定义代码实现值分组功能。了解更多:腾讯云对象存储(COS)
  2. 腾讯云云数据库MongoDB:腾讯云MongoDB是一种高性能、可扩展的NoSQL数据库服务,适用于存储和查询大规模的文档型数据。您可以使用MongoDB的聚合管道功能实现值分组操作。了解更多:腾讯云云数据库MongoDB
  3. 腾讯云数据万象(CI):腾讯云数据万象是一种智能化的图片和视频处理服务,提供了丰富的图片和视频处理功能。您可以使用数据万象的图片处理接口对数据进行预处理,然后再进行值分组操作。了解更多:腾讯云数据万象(CI)

请注意,以上推荐的产品仅作为示例,您可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券